“A seven-legged calf was born Thursday afternoon at Steamboat Veterinary HosÂpital. The Black Angus calf was delivered by Caesarean section. The owners of the calf, who wanted to remain anonymous, thought their cow was having twins, hospital receptionist Pam Lynn said. They brought the cow to the hospital Thursday morning because they couldn’t get the calf out, she said. Veterinarian Lee Meyring delivered the animal and called its condition a birth anomaly. “I’ve been in practice for 14 years, and I’ve only seen one other calf with a fifth leg,” Meyring said. “And so this one’s definitely the most bizarre I’ve seen. It’s just a twinning process that had an incomplete splitting of the embryo, then the fetus.” w/ photos
